President Donald Trump announced on April 17, 2026, that he is extending the fragile U.S.-Iran ceasefire for another two weeks, citing intelligence that the Iranian regime is “seriously fractured” and showing signs of internal collapse under sustained pressure. Trump stated the extension gives Tehran more time to accept America’s core demands, while keeping the full U.S. naval blockade of the Strait of Hormuz firmly in place.
